This week, Ginger tells the story of The Harper Family Murders. Joanie and her two sons Marques and Marshall, her daughter Lyndsey, and her mother Earnestine Harper were brutally murdered in the family home July 6, 2003. Their murder trial was reported to be the "biggest criminal trial in Bakersfield in decades". Listen to hear how a collection of dead bugs were ultimately the key to cracking the case.
